The Executive Vice Chairman of the Nigerian Communications Commission (NCC), Umar Danbatta, on Thursday, disclosed that the Fifth Generation (5G) technology would be rolled out in August this year.

 

Danbatta made this known to reporters at the 90th edition of Telecom Consumer Parliament hosted by the Consumer Affairs Bureau of the Commission in Lagos.

He added that the commission with the support of the Ministry of Communications and Digital Economy would roll out the 5G technology from 23 August.

How to check if your phone is 5G compatible

Step 1: Open network settings

Step 2: First, go to “Settings”

Step 3: Open the “Preferred network type.”

In case you’re using Redmi Note 5 Pro (Dual SIM).

Go to: “Settings” > “SIM cards & mobile networks” > select a SIM > “Preferred network type”.

 

If 5G is listed among them, then your phone supports 5G.

 

Here are some of the 5G compatible phones

 

For android, Vivo V20 Pro 5G, Samsung Galaxy A51 5G, google pixel 6, OnePlus 8 Pro, Motorola moto g 5G, Oppo Reno 5 Pro 5G, Xiaomi Mi 10T, Realme V3 and Samsung Galaxy Note20 Ultra among others.

 

For an iPhone user only iPhone 12, and iPhone 13 models are 5G compatible.
